  9. I did offer detented encoders for a while, but I found that it gets confusing after a while, as the webs arent all the same size. On the smaller webs, some segments can be between 2 detent sections, making it difficult to stay in that lane. Plus, the detented 24ppr encoders that I had werent super great quality.
